Is there a max number of spots available for this Invasion. It is unlikely I can swing it, but if I am able to I would not know till near the final paytment deadline.

Yes at this time we are limited to 100 rooms. We may be able to get more rooms in the future but there is no guarantee. We will be limiting the number of divers to 200 as this is the maximum number our dive op can handle comfortably.

The only way to guarantee your spot at the invasion is to call and make a deposit. We cannot have unlimited space and time for obvious reasons.

Did you see we will have CCR support at the Invasion.
I thought the rebreather folks might like to hear this.



Quote:
Originally Posted by netmage
Any CCR support during the invasion...? Not sure what the O2 & compressor situation is with ops on the island... Last time I went, everyone went to a single source for Nitrox, not even sure ops had their own compressors.

Must haves would be access to O2 and air fills for ccr bottles, some sort of tank for bailout. Sorb would be nice, but can bring my own if needed.




I am pasting the response from Dive Paradise. It sounds like it's just a matter of logistics.

Hi Dennis

Meridiano 87 is the primary source of gas (for breathing) in Cozumel. I am assured they can fill any bottles to any specifications. They have both air and oxygen. We are advised that the scrubbing compounds are in limited supply, and that people should bring their own, as well as the appropriate adaptors for their bottles.
